Helpful Hints using CPS

This was posted on einstruction's website...buried deep within one of their pdfs. It actually made me feel better about how I used themBelow are answers and guidance to common questions: Don’t feel obligated to have every student respond to every question—give a little notice and terminate the response cycle. When using CPS, use it smoothly across your session. That is, don’t wait until the end of class then ask 10 questions very fast. Keep your students alert by continuously involving them…See More
